Manu improving: Spurs coach Gregg Popovich said there is a chance guard Manu Ginobili, who missed Monday’s game with a thigh bruise, could return tonight in Denver.
“He felt better today,” Popovich said. “It was a little looser. We’ll see how he feels.”
Leonard needs practice: Kawhi Leonard missed his 17th game with left quadriceps tendinitis. The biggest impediment to getting the 21-year-old small forward back on the floor, Popovich said, has been a lack of practice time.
